What Is a Smart IoT Application?

In simple words:

A smart IoT application is a system where devices collect data, send it somewhere (like the cloud), and then that data is used to make decisions.

Example:

  • A fitness band tracks your steps and shows your health data
  • A warehouse system tracks inventory automatically
  • A smart thermostat adjusts temperature based on your habits

All of this runs through a connected application.

Key Components of a Smart IoT Application

Before building anything, you need to understand the basics.

1. Devices (Sensors & Hardware)

These are the things that collect data.

Examples:

  • Sensors
  • Wearables
  • Machines

2. Connectivity

Devices need to send data.

This can be:

  • Wi-Fi
  • Bluetooth
  • Cellular networks

3. Cloud or Server

This is where the data is stored and processed.

4. Application Interface

This is what users see.

  • Mobile app
  • Web dashboard

5. Data Analytics

This is the brain.

It turns raw data into useful insights.

Step-by-Step Process to Build a Smart IoT Application

Step 1: Define Your Goal

Ask yourself:

  • What problem am I solving?
  • What data do I need?
  • Who will use this system?

Clear goal = better results.

Step 2: Choose the Right Devices

Not all devices are equal.

You need to pick:

  • Reliable sensors
  • Compatible hardware
  • Cost-effective options

Step 3: Select Connectivity

Depending on your use case:

  • Short-range → Bluetooth
  • Long-range → Cellular or LPWAN

Step 4: Build the Backend

This includes:

  • Data storage
  • APIs
  • Cloud setup

This is where all the heavy work happens.

Step 5: Develop the Frontend

This is what users interact with.

Make sure it is:

  • Simple
  • Clean
  • Easy to use

Step 6: Add Data Analytics

Raw data is useless without meaning.

Use analytics to:

  • Track patterns
  • Predict outcomes
  • Improve decisions

Step 7: Test Everything

Don't skip this.

Test:

  • Device performance
  • Data accuracy
  • App usability

Step 8: Launch and Improve

Once launched:

  • Collect feedback
  • Fix issues
  • Add new features

IoT apps are never “done”—they keep evolving.

Real-World Use Cases

Healthcare

  • Remote patient monitoring
  • Smart medical devices

Retail

  • Inventory tracking
  • Smart shelves

Manufacturing

  • Predictive maintenance
  • Machine monitoring

Logistics

  • Fleet tracking
  • Route optimization

IoT is everywhere.

FAQs

1. What is the main purpose of IoT applications?

The main goal is to collect data from devices and use it to improve operations, efficiency, and decision-making.

2. Are IoT applications only for big businesses?

No. Small and medium businesses can also benefit a lot, especially in automation and cost savings.

3. How long does it take to build an IoT application?

It depends on complexity. Simple apps can take weeks, while advanced systems may take months.

4. Is IoT secure?

It can be secure if proper measures like encryption, authentication, and monitoring are used.

5. What industries benefit the most from IoT?

 

Healthcare, manufacturing, logistics, retail, and smart homes are some of the top industries using IoT today.
